Tuesday, August 4, 1931
Much cooler today and a bright clear air. Attended New Haven Rotary Club meeting at Hotel Taft. We met in the ball room on the twelfth floor and it was fine up there. Attorney Crawford, New Haven quite famous colored lawyer, spoke on the city charter. Tessie and Sally drove over to Guilford and had lunch with Esther Ballard MacKenzie at the Ballard home. Then went on to East River and spent the afternoon with Mrs. Knapp and the Stone family. I met with the membership committee of Rotary at Don Adams' office at 5-15. Tony Verdi brought me out home in his new Packard car. We all had dinner here then spent the time reading and sewing. Peter drove down from Stockbridge in "Toby" after the show. Arrived here about 2-30 A.M.
